Chapter 94: Viscounty Requirements
What Myles had an idea in mind after reading all the Empire status was he must establish a territory.
He thought for a while and asked the voice in his head, “If I conquer the knight department, will the whole area be recognized as my territory?”
[Unfortunately, no. In the end, the knight department belongs to the Royal Academy, which is inside the area of the Noctyrris city, which is under the territory of the Demon Lord, a vassal to the Demon King.
If you truly wish to establish a territory, it would be fine if it’s inside the area of the demon king’s territory, but it should not be under his rule and his vassal. Just find an empty land. Once I determine it’s enough to sustain you and your followers, the territory will officially be established.
And the Ancient Demon of Gluttony will provide a domain bonus as he promised.]
Myles nodded.
He was glad that the voice in his head was answering his inquiries.
He asked again, “How many followers do I need to ascend my nobility rank to viscount.”
[Before I tell you, you must know that the standard that I and the Ancient Demon of Gluttony has agreed upon was lessened considerably because of your circumstances. You’re currently inside the territory of the Demon King and planning to overthrow him to fully establish your kingdom.
That was why the baron status only requires you a hundred followers.
However, for you to reach the viscount nobility requires a hundred thousand followers.]
Myles frowned. He clearly did not expect the amount needed for him to ascend to viscounty. He thought at first it would only require him a thousand, or even ten thousand would make sense.
He asked, “Why is that?”
[Because the viscount status will reflect your current prowess as a kingdom as a whole. We changed the barony’s description to the idea that your kingdom is still in the embryonic phase and as long as you gather a hundred followers, it should suffice in giving you the courage to pursue building your Empire.
And if you’ve ascended into viscount status, a hundred thousand followers simply means there will be massive changes to your Empire status. Don’t worry, for now, you have to focus on gathering your followers and establish your territory furtively.]
Myles nodded. He recalled that once he became a senior, he could now leave the city and use the mission to search for a perfect territory to establish. Of course, he would finally make use of his Order of Grey Horizon, too.
They were the perfect demons to scout unknown lands to conquer.
As Myles finally settled with the voice in his head, he woke up into reality and swept his gaze around.
All the Chain Knights, including the knight captain, were subdued. They currently kneeled with one knee and bowed deeply, awaiting for his instructions.
Myles assigned the knight captain as officially the first edict acolyte. Their Commander, once he subdued him, would become the first Edict Enforcer, a rank higher than the edict acolyte.
Of course, since he was now a baron, Myles would re-assign his future followers accordingly. If the first followers who gained the first rank were suddenly demoted, he would simply encourage them to earn it instead and prove he was better for the first position than the demon who replaced him.
It was as simple as that, their loyalty to him was already near impossible to change after enslaving them.
Myles glanced at the first edict acolyte and said, “Report to your Commander that the silhouette is actually true. There was a trace of buried artifacts in this place and you were afraid of digging it up in case something went awry. You asked for his opinion but when he allowed you to dig it up, try suggesting that it would be better for him to come here by himself.
I’ll be waiting.”
Before the knight captain expressed his desire to execute his order, Myles already disappeared at a far distance.
Myles was standing atop the branch of a massive tree, as the first shadow initiate, the knight captain of the Veil Stalker, kneeled with one knee in front of him.
Myles glanced at him and heard him saying, “I have an urgent report, Emperor.”
“Go ahead.”
“The knight captain of the brand templars managed to convince the Commander of the Brand Templar to temporarily imprison you. He’s already on his way to your dormitory.”
Myles raised his eyebrow. He did not expect there was a sudden execution of imprisoning him to occur in the middle of the night.
Without saying anything, he disappeared and returned to his dormitory.
…
When the blood knights perceived their Emperor had returned to their dormitory, they were about to greet him when the Emperor himself waved his hand and said, “Go on and let’s continue to discuss some stupid things. A stupid idiot is about to come here.”
The blood knights were visibly surprised when they sensed their Emperor was quite displeased.
Myles couldn’t help it. Although he was quite pleased that a knight came here by himself to convert to him, the fact they were daring now at this time simply meant the other knights would begin making his move against him.
He grumbled. That simply means they noticed that something strange happened to the Commander of the Blood Knights. Damn it. At least, I can make use of this advantage to mine, but the suspicion would only increase if the Brand Templar failed.
Because it only meant one thing, my ability to what they believed was brainwashing was true.
I have to play along with them, huh?
Myles understood why the Brand Templar were making a move. Although the knight department’s eyes were already blinded, they could still use their other senses to suspect him about the strange thing that occurred to which they never missed.
As Myles waited, the door of the dormitory was knocked.
The Commander of the Blood Knights opened the door and saw the knight captain of the Brand Templar presenting him a piece of paper.
